Job Description:

High-end Residential Interiors Firm is seeking a talented Interior Designer who will collaborate with our senior design team and focus on project assistance. We are looking for an individual with a passion for luxury residential design, strong time management skills, highly organized, 5+ years relevant work experience. The ideal candidate will have FFE experience, a keen eye for detail, and the ability to thrive in a fast-paced environment.

Responsibilities:

  • Collaborate with senior designers to develop and execute design concepts for high-end residential projects.
  • Assist in space planning, furniture selection, and color compositions to create luxurious and functional living spaces.
  • Source, specify, and manage procurement of FFE, including furniture, lighting, fabrics, finishes, and decorative accessories.
  • Prepare FFE schedules, budgets, and specifications for client approval and vendor coordination.
  • Utilize AutoCAD to produce detailed plans, elevations, and specifications.
  • Maintain high levels of confidentiality when handling sensitive client information.
  • Research and stay updated on high-end showrooms and product lines to source premium materials and furnishings.
  • Work closely with clients to understand their needs and preferences, ensuring their vision is brought to life.
  • Manage multiple projects simultaneously, ensuring deadlines are met and deliverables are of the highest quality.
  • Adapt to ever-changing demands and priorities, demonstrating flexibility and problem-solving skills.

Requirements:

  • Bachelor's degree in Interior Design or related field.
  • 5+ years experience in interior design, property management, preferably with a focus on high-end residential projects.
  • Proficiency in AutoCAD and other relevant design software.
  • Experience in space planning, furniture selection, and color compositions.
  • Familiarity with custom furniture design and coordination.
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ills.
  • Ability to work effectively in a collaborative team environment.
  • Strong organizational skills and attention to detail.
  • Portfolio showcasing relevant design projects.
